How Paris Attacks Are Playing in US Politics

Hillary Clinton is not just a former First Lady and former Senator. She was also President Obama's first Secretary of State. Now, she faces a difficult task in running to be his successor — since he is following a policy of containment. She is one of presidential candidates of both political parties who are holding forth about America's fight against ISIS. Shane Goldmacher, who reports for Politico, considers their contrasting views.
